How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Ipava?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Ipava Studio Apartments | $995 | $390 | $1,500 |
| Ipava 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,430 | $510 | $2,500 |
| Ipava 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,378 | $450 | $2,470 |
| Ipava 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,144 | $620 | $1,800 |
| Ipava 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,076 | $600 | $1,600 |

Pet Friendliest Ipava Apartments for Rent
The Ipava Apartment community with the highest ApartmentHomeLiving.com Lifestyle Score for Pet Friendliness is Magnolia Lofts in the Downtown Peoria neighborhood with a Pet Friendliness rating of 4 of 4. Frostwood Apartments in the North Peoria neighborhood ranks second in Pet Friendliness with a score of 3.8 of 4. Here is today’s list of the most Pet Friendly Ipava apartments for rent:
| Apartment Listing | Pet Rating | Neighborhood | Priced From |
|---|---|---|---|
| Magnolia Lofts | 4/4 | Downtown Peoria | $1,100 |
| Frostwood Apartments | 3.8/4 | North Peoria | $1,490 |
| Winkler Lofts | 3.4/4 | Downtown Peoria | $1,095 |
| 812 Lofts | 3.2/4 | Downtown Peoria | $1,050 |
